GROUP 1: Senior management in large business organisation, government administration and defence, and qualified professionals
- Senior executive/manager/department head in industry, commerce, media or other large organisation
- Public service manager (section head or above), regional director, health/education/police/fire services administrator
- Other administrator (school principal, faculty head/dean, library/museum/gallery director, research facility director)
- Defence forces Commissioned Officer
- Professionals generally have degree or higher qualifications and experience in applying this knowledge to design, develop or operate complex systems;identify, treat and advise on problems; and teach others.
- Health, Education, Law, Social Welfare, Engineering, Science, Computing professional
- Business (management consultant, business analyst, accountant, auditor, policy analyst, actuary, valuer)
- Air/sea transport (aircraft/ship’s captain/officer/pilot, flight officer, flying instructor, air traffic controller)
GROUP 2: Other business managers, arts/media/sportspersons and associate professionals
- Owner/manager of farm, construction, import/export, wholesale, manufacturing, transport, real estate business
- Specialist manager (finance/engineering/production/personnel/industrial relations/sales/marketing)
- Financial services manager (bank branch manager, finance/investment/insurance broker, credit/loans officer)
- Retail sales/services manager (shop, petrol station, restaurant, club, hotel/motel, cinema, theatre, agency)
- Arts/media/sports (musician, actor, dancer, painter, potter, sculptor, journalist, author, media presenter, photographer, designer, illustrator, proofreader, sportsman/woman, coach, trainer, sports official)
- Associate professionals generally have diploma/technical qualifications and support managers and professionals.
- Health, Education, Law, Social Welfare, Engineering, Science, Computing technician/associate professional
- Business/administration (recruitment/employment/industrial relations/training officer, marketing/advertising specialist, market research analyst, technical sales representative, retail buyer, office/project manager)
- Defence Forces senior Non-Commissioned Officer (NCO)
GROUP 3: Tradespeople, clerks and skilled office, sales and service staff
- Tradespeople generally have completed a 4-year trade certificate, usually by apprenticeship. All tradespeople are included in this group.
- Clerks (bookkeeper, bank/PO clerk, statistical/actuarial clerk, accounting/claims/audit clerk, payroll clerk, recording/registry/filing clerk, betting clerk, stores/inventory clerk, purchasing/order clerk, freight/ transport/shipping clerk, bond clerk, customs agent, customer services clerk, admissions clerk)
- Skilled office, sales and service staff:
- Office (secretary, personal assistant, desktop publishing operator, switchboard operator)
- Sales (company sales representative, auctioneer, insurance agent/assessor/loss adjuster, market researcher)
- Service (aged/disabled/refuge/child care worker, nanny, meter reader, parking inspector, postal worker, courier, travel agent, tour guide, flight attendant, fitness instructor, casino dealer/supervisor)
GROUP 4: Machine operators, hospitality staff, assistants, labourers and related workers
- Drivers, mobile plant, production/processing machinery and other machinery operators.
- Hospitality staff (hotel service supervisor, receptionist, waiter, bar attendant, kitchen-hand, porter, housekeeper)
- Office assistants, sales assistants and other assistants:
- Office (typist, word processing/data entry/business machine operator, receptionist, office assistant)
- Sales (sales assistant, motor vehicle/caravan/parts salesperson, checkout operator, cashier, bus/train conductor, ticket seller, service station attendant, car rental desk staff, street vendor, telemarketer, shelf stacker)
- Assistant/aide (trades assistant, school/teacher’s aide, dental assistant, veterinary nurse, nursing assistant, museum/gallery attendant, usher, home helper, salon assistant, animal attendant)
- Labourers and related workers
- Defence Forces ranks below senior NCO not included above
- Agriculture, horticulture, forestry, fishing, mining worker (farm overseer, shearer, wool/hide classer, farm hand, horse trainer, nurseryman, greenkeeper, gardener, tree surgeon, forestry/logging worker, miner, seafarer/fishing hand)
- Other worker (labourer, factory hand, storeman, guard, cleaner, caretaker, laundry worker, trolley collector, car park attendant, crossing supervisor)
GROUP 8: This category is used for those who have not been in paid work for the previous 12 months or longer.
